利用12个杂交组合对T型春性杂种小麦的株粒数、株粒重、株穗数、主穗小穗数、千粒重和穗长等6个主要性状进行了超标优势分析,结果表明:所有组合的株粒重、株穗数、千粒重和穗长4个性状具有明显的正向超标优势;株粒数、主穗小穗数两个性状的超标优势表现为正负优势间幅度较大,分别为-19.2%~56.5%和-2.1%~5.3%.采用配合力的同亲回归分析,克旱9A和克82R27特殊配合力最高,其次为克丰二A×克82R67、克丰三A×克82R27.用两个春性T型杂种小麦和两个CHA杂种小麦、三个亲本(其中两个为对照品种)共七个品种,研究了群体密度对春性杂种小麦主要性状及其杂种优势的影响,明确了春性杂种小麦适宜的密度范围,为合理利用杂种小麦的优势效应,采取高产高效的栽培措施提供依据.
